We are sad to say that Delta crossed over to the Rainbow Bridge. Delta was a large orange Flemish Giant. Brambley Hedge Rabbit Rescue rescued a group of Flemish Giants from a bad breeding situation. One of the Flemish Giants, Delta, passed on Saturday. She had been very sick for some time. She had lots of digestive troubles, and as a result was very thin and small compared to the other Flemish Giants that were rescued with her. Flemish Giants are one of the largest domestic rabbit breeds, growing to 12-15 lbs. or even more. The Flemish Giants at the shelter are only about 10 mos. old, and they weigh at least 10 lbs.

On Saturday Delta was brought out to bask in the sunlight and nibble on the wild greens in the yard. She seemed to be getting weaker, but appeared to enjoy being outside. She starting to hold her head in an odd way as if she was trying to get comfortable or like something was bothering her. Five minutes later she passed over the Rainbow Bridge.

We are very sad that Delta wasn't able to find her forever home before she passed but at least she was able to finally experience unconditional love at the shelter.

Goodbye Delta, we will miss you.
